Cholesterol is a fatty substance that is naturally produced by the liver and is also found in certain foods. While cholesterol is necessary for various bodily functions, excessive levels of certain types of cholesterol, particularly low-density lipoprotein (LDL) cholesterol, can contribute to the development of cardiovascular diseases such as heart disease and stroke.
Here are some key factors and approaches related to anti-cholesterol effects:
- LDL Cholesterol Reduction: Substances with anti-cholesterol effects aim to lower levels of LDL cholesterol, often referred to as “bad” cholesterol. High levels of LDL cholesterol can lead to the accumulation of plaque in the arteries, which narrows and hardens the arteries, increasing the risk of heart disease.
- HDL Cholesterol Support: High-density lipoprotein (HDL) cholesterol is often referred to as “good” cholesterol because it helps transport excess cholesterol out of the bloodstream and to the liver for processing. Substances with anti-cholesterol effects may also aim to support healthy levels of HDL cholesterol.
- Reduced Triglycerides: Triglycerides are another type of fat found in the blood. Elevated triglyceride levels are associated with an increased risk of heart disease. Some anti-cholesterol approaches may also help reduce triglyceride levels.
- Dietary Modifications: Dietary changes can have a significant impact on cholesterol levels. Consuming a diet low in saturated and trans fats, and high in fiber-rich foods like fruits, vegetables, whole grains, and healthy fats can contribute to lower cholesterol levels.
- Physical Activity: Regular exercise can help increase HDL cholesterol levels, improve overall cardiovascular health, and assist in maintaining a healthy weight.
- Medications: Statins, which are a class of medications, are commonly prescribed to lower LDL cholesterol levels by inhibiting the liver’s production of cholesterol. Other medications, such as bile acid sequestrants and PCSK9 inhibitors, can also have anti-cholesterol effects.
- Omega‑3 Fatty Acids: Found in fatty fish like salmon and in some plant-based sources like flaxseeds and walnuts, omega‑3 fatty acids may help reduce triglycerides and have positive effects on overall cardiovascular health.
- Soluble Fiber: Foods rich in soluble fiber, such as oats, beans, and certain fruits, can help lower LDL cholesterol levels by binding to cholesterol and promoting its excretion.
- Plant Sterols and Stanols: These natural compounds found in plants can help lower LDL cholesterol by blocking its absorption in the digestive tract.
- Weight Management: Maintaining a healthy weight is important for overall heart health and can contribute to improved cholesterol levels.
Regular monitoring of cholesterol levels and working closely with a healthcare provider can help you achieve and maintain optimal cholesterol levels for better cardiovascular health.
